Search Underway After Vietnamese Cargo Ship Sinks in Disputed Waters

A Vietnamese cargo ship, Khoi Nguyen 18, sank in the South China Sea, prompting a search for 17 missing crew members. The incident occurred near Yongshu Reef, a contested area claimed by multiple nations, including China and Vietnam. While 45 crew members were rescued, the ongoing search highlights the dangers of navigating these politically sensitive waters, especially under adverse weather conditions.

The South China Sea is not only a vital shipping route but also a region of escalating tensions due to overlapping territorial claims. China’s assertion of sovereignty over nearly the entire sea conflicts with international rulings and the claims of other Southeast Asian nations. This incident may exacerbate existing tensions, as Vietnam and China both have vested interests in the area.

The involvement of multiple rescue vessels from both Vietnam and China underscores the complexity of maritime operations in disputed territories. While immediate rescue efforts are underway, the long-term implications for regional security and cooperation remain uncertain.

As the search continues, this incident serves as a reminder of the risks faced by maritime crews in contested waters, potentially influencing future shipping routes and international relations in the region.
